What is fba wholesale?
Fulfillment by Amazon (FBA) wholesale involves sourcing products from manufacturers or suppliers and selling them via Amazon’s platform, utilizing their logistics capabilities. Essentially, business owners purchase products in bulk at lower prices from wholesalers, which allows them to resell the items for a profit on Amazon. Sellers leverage Amazon’s extensive customer base while outsourcing warehousing, packaging, and shipping tasks to Amazon.

Common Misconceptions About fba wholesale
Despite its many advantages, some misconceptions surround the fba wholesale model:
- High Initial Investment: Many assume significant upfront capital is necessary. While it helps to have some initial funds for inventory, you can start with a small budget and gradually grow your inventory.
- Complicated Set-Up: Selling on Amazon may appear complex, but understanding the FBA system can be straightforward with the right resources and guidance.
- Low-Profit Margins: Some entrepreneurs believe that wholesale prices mean reduced profitability. However, careful market research and effective pricing strategies can help maximize margins.

Where to Search for Suppliers
Finding reliable wholesale suppliers can be daunting, but there are several effective strategies:
- Online Directories: Websites like trade directories and wholesale networks are excellent starting points for finding suppliers. Examples include Wholesale Central and ThomasNet.
- Trade Shows: Attending trade shows related to your niche can provide access to potential suppliers while allowing you to network with other industry professionals.
- Referrals: Reaching out within your professional network can unveil hidden supplier gems recommended by colleagues or acquaintances.
Evaluating Supplier Credibility
Once you’ve identified possible suppliers, evaluating their credibility is crucial. This process might include:
- Verification of Business Licenses: Ensure the supplier operates legally by verifying their business licenses and certifications.
- Requesting References: Happy clients can be a good indicator of trustworthiness. Request references from current customers to gauge satisfaction levels.
- Product Samples: Always request samples to assess product quality before making a bulk order.

Calculating Costs and Margins
Knowing your costs will be critical in determining your pricing strategy. Consider the following strategies:
- Fixed and Variable Costs: Identify both fixed costs (like rent) and variable costs (such as product costs and shipping) to ensure you accurately assess total expenses.
- Profit Margin Calculation: Use the formula (Selling Price – Total Costs) / Selling Price to determine your profit margin. Aim for a healthy margin to sustain and grow your business.

Managing Stock Levels Efficiently
Effective stock management can prevent financial losses. Strategies may include:
- Forecasting Demand: Using historical sales data to forecast future demand can help determine optimal stock levels.
- Reorder Points: Establish reorder points for timely replenishment of stock, reducing the risk of stockouts.
